Nā ʻĀpana Passive i nā Kaapuni RF
Nā mea pale, nā capacitor, nā Antennas. . . . E aʻo e pili ana i nā ʻāpana passive i hoʻohana ʻia i nā ʻōnaehana RF.
ʻAʻole ʻokoʻa loa nā ʻōnaehana RF mai nā ʻano kaapuni uila ʻē aʻe. Pili nā kānāwai like o ka physics, a no laila, loaʻa pū nā ʻāpana kumu i hoʻohana ʻia i nā hoʻolālā RF i nā kaapuni kikohoʻe a me nā kaapuni analog haʻahaʻa alapine.
Eia nō naʻe, pili ka hoʻolālā RF i kahi hoʻonohonoho kūikawā o nā pilikia a me nā pahuhopu, a no laila ke koi nei nā ʻano a me nā hoʻohana ʻana o nā ʻāpana i ka noʻonoʻo kūikawā i ka wā e hana ana mākou i loko o ka pōʻaiapili o RF. Eia kekahi, hana kekahi mau kaapuni i hoʻohui ʻia i nā hana i kikoʻī loa i nā ʻōnaehana RF—ʻaʻole lākou i hoʻohana ʻia i nā kaapuni alapine haʻahaʻa a ʻaʻole paha e maopopo pono ʻia e ka poʻe i loaʻa ka ʻike liʻiliʻi me nā ʻenehana hoʻolālā RF.
Hoʻokaʻawale pinepine mākou i nā ʻāpana ma ke ʻano he hana a i ʻole passive, a kūpono like kēia ʻano hana ma ke kahua o RF. Kūkākūkā ka nūhou i nā ʻāpana passive e pili pono ana i nā kaapuni RF, a uhi ka ʻaoʻao aʻe i nā ʻāpana hana.
Nā Capacitors
E hāʻawi kahi capacitor kūpono i ka hana like no kahi hōʻailona 1 Hz a me kahi hōʻailona 1 GHz. Akā, ʻaʻole kūpono nā ʻāpana, a hiki i nā nonidealities o kahi capacitor ke koʻikoʻi loa i nā alapine kiʻekiʻe.
ʻO "C" ke kūlike me ka capacitor kūpono i kanu ʻia ma waena o nā mea parasitic he nui. Loaʻa iā mākou ke kū'ē palena ʻole ma waena o nā papa (RD), ke kū'ē series (RS), ka inductance series (LS), a me ka capacitance parallel (CP) ma waena o nā pads PCB a me ka mokulele honua (ke manaʻo nei mākou i nā ʻāpana surface-mount; ʻoi aku ka nui ma kēia ma hope).
ʻO ka nonideality koʻikoʻi loa i ka wā e hana ana mākou me nā hōʻailona alapine kiʻekiʻe ʻo ia ka inductance. Nā mea kū'ē, a me nā mea ʻē aʻe.
Hiki i nā mea pale ke hoʻopilikia i nā alapine kiʻekiʻe, no ka mea, he inductance series ko lākou, capacitance parallel, a me ka capacitance maʻamau e pili ana me nā pads PCB.
A ke hāpai mai nei kēia i kahi manaʻo koʻikoʻi: ke hana nei ʻoe me nā alapine kiʻekiʻe, aia nā mea kaapuni parasitic ma nā wahi āpau. ʻAʻohe mea maʻalahi a kūpono paha kahi mea resistive, pono nō e hoʻopili ʻia a hoʻopaʻa ʻia i kahi PCB, a ʻo ka hopena he parasitics. Pēlā nō ia i nā ʻāpana ʻē aʻe: inā ua hoʻopili ʻia a hoʻopaʻa ʻia i ka papa, aia nā mea parasitic.
Nā kristal
ʻO ke ʻano o RF ka hoʻopunipuni ʻana i nā hōʻailona alapine kiʻekiʻe i mea e hōʻike ai lākou i ka ʻike, akā ma mua o ko mākou hoʻopunipuni ʻana pono mākou e hana. E like me nā ʻano kaapuni ʻē aʻe, ʻo nā kristal kahi ala nui o ka hana ʻana i kahi kuhikuhi alapine paʻa.
Eia nō naʻe, i ka hoʻolālā kikohoʻe a me ka hoʻolālā hōʻailona hui ʻia, ʻo ia ka manawa pinepine ʻaʻole pono nā kaapuni kristal i ka pololei e hiki ai i kahi kristal ke hāʻawi, a no laila he mea maʻalahi ke lilo i mea mālama ʻole e pili ana i ke koho kristal. ʻO kahi kaapuni RF, i ka hoʻohālikelike ʻana, hiki ke loaʻa nā koi alapine koʻikoʻi, a koi kēia ʻaʻole wale no ka pololei alapine mua akā ʻo ke kūpaʻa alapine.
ʻO ke alapine oscillation o kahi kristal maʻamau he mea maʻalahi ia i nā loli o ka mahana. ʻO ka hopena o ka paʻa ʻole o ke alapine e hoʻokumu i nā pilikia no nā ʻōnaehana RF, ʻoiai nā ʻōnaehana e hōʻike ʻia i nā loli nui o ka mahana ambient. Nā Antennas
He ʻāpana passive ka antenna i hoʻohana ʻia e hoʻololi i kahi hōʻailona uila RF i ka radiation electromagnetic (EMR), a i ʻole ka ʻaoʻao ʻē aʻe. Me nā ʻāpana ʻē aʻe a me nā alakaʻi e hoʻāʻo mākou e hōʻemi i nā hopena o EMR, a me nā antennas e hoʻāʻo mākou e hoʻomaikaʻi i ka hana ʻana a i ʻole ka loaʻa ʻana o EMR e pili ana i nā pono o ka noi.
ʻAʻole maʻalahi ka ʻepekema antenna. Hoʻopili nā kumu like ʻole i ke kaʻina hana o ke koho ʻana a i ʻole ka hoʻolālā ʻana i kahi antenna i kūpono loa no kahi noi kikoʻī. Loaʻa iā AAC ʻelua mau ʻatikala (kaomi ma aneʻi a ma aneʻi) e hāʻawi ana i kahi hoʻolauna maikaʻi loa i nā manaʻo antenna.
Hoʻopili ʻia nā alapine kiʻekiʻe e nā pilikia hoʻolālā like ʻole, ʻoiai hiki i ka ʻāpana antenna o ka ʻōnaehana ke lilo i mea pilikia ʻole i ka piʻi ʻana o ke alapine, no ka mea, ʻae nā alapine kiʻekiʻe i ka hoʻohana ʻana i nā antenna pōkole. I kēia mau lā he mea maʻamau ka hoʻohana ʻana i kahi "antenna chip," i hoʻopaʻa ʻia i kahi PCB e like me nā ʻāpana maʻamau o ka ʻili, a i ʻole kahi antenna PCB, i hana ʻia ma ka hoʻohui ʻana i kahi kaha i hoʻolālā kūikawā ʻia i loko o ka hoʻolālā PCB.
Hōʻuluʻulu manaʻo
He mea maʻamau kekahi mau ʻāpana i nā noi RF wale nō, a pono e koho ʻia a hoʻokō pono ʻia nā mea ʻē aʻe ma muli o kā lākou ʻano hana alapine kiʻekiʻe ʻaʻole kūpono.
Hōʻike nā ʻāpana passive i ka pane alapine (frequency) nonideal ma muli o ka inductance parasitic a me ka capacitance.
Hiki i nā noi RF ke koi aku i nā kristal i ʻoi aku ka pololei a/a i ʻole ke kūpaʻa ma mua o nā kristal i hoʻohana pinepine ʻia i nā kaapuni kikohoʻe.
He mau ʻāpana koʻikoʻi nā antennas e pono e koho ʻia e like me nā ʻano a me nā koi o kahi ʻōnaehana RF.
